// Shows how to refresh own certificate stores using current trust lists for the application from the certificate manager.
using System;
using Microsoft.Extensions.DependencyInjection;
using OpcLabs.EasyOpc.UA;
using OpcLabs.EasyOpc.UA.Application;
using OpcLabs.EasyOpc.UA.Application.Extensions;
using OpcLabs.EasyOpc.UA.Extensions;
using OpcLabs.EasyOpc.UA.Gds;
using OpcLabs.EasyOpc.UA.OperationModel;
namespace UADocExamples.Application._IEasyUAClientApplication
{
    class RefreshTrustLists
    {
        public static void Main1()
        {
            // Define which GDS we will work with.
            UAEndpointDescriptor gdsEndpointDescriptor =
                ((UAEndpointDescriptor)"opc.tcp://opcua.demo-this.com:58810/GlobalDiscoveryServer")
                .WithUserNameIdentity("appadmin", "demo");
            // Obtain the client application service.
            var client = new EasyUAClient();
            IEasyUAClientApplication clientApplication = client.GetService<IEasyUAClientApplication>();
            // Display which application we are about to work with.
            Console.WriteLine("Application URI string: {0}",
                clientApplication.GetApplicationElement().ApplicationUriString);
            // Refresh own certificate stores using current trust lists for the application from the certificate manager.
            UATrustListMasks refreshedTrustLists;
            try
            {
                refreshedTrustLists = clientApplication.RefreshTrustLists(gdsEndpointDescriptor);
            }
            catch (UAException uaException)
            {
                Console.WriteLine("*** Failure: {0}", uaException.GetBaseException().Message);
                return;
            }
            // Display results
            Console.WriteLine("Refreshed trust lists: {0}", refreshedTrustLists);
        }
    }
}
